Output 26708f52c1f82e0d6662e59cc91ff41827c4b53538eb8962789d80f554c12e97:1

value
158979901
script pubkey
OP_0 OP_PUSHBYTES_32 95f87378ccccb132ca9cb0e04d3534286f06f88a0c92e3a5fc0af52b5ab23b4c
address
bc1qjhu8x7xvejcn9j5ukrsy6df59phsd7y2pjfw8f0upt6jkk4j8dxq3uhp6p
transaction
26708f52c1f82e0d6662e59cc91ff41827c4b53538eb8962789d80f554c12e97
spent
true